Although these images may look like snapshots of celebrities, they're actually the handiwork of Jack Ede, an 18-year-old artist who creates amazingly photorealistic portraits. Using graphite, colored pencils, and rubber erasers for blending, the UK-based teen crafts extraordinarily lifelike depictions of stars such as Morgan Freeman, Bryan Cranston, and Robin Williams.
Ede decided to quit school and pursue art full-time after his drawing of Harry Styles went viral, earning him tens of thousands of followers and new commission requests. Another one of his most well-known celebrity portraits is a stunning rendering of Morgan Freeman, which took him 137 hours of painstaking work.
